WBS casing: layer thickness ratio
    #5487467 - 04/06/06 07:26 PM (17 years, 9 months ago)

Well, my first WBS jars are just coming ready for casing. Yippee!

I'm planning on doing some G2G transfer to jumpstart some other jars, and then doing a 50/50+ casing with the rest of my grain. After having read many teks, I'm still a little confused about the proper ratio of layer thicknesses in my casing. Here's my plan, please comment:

bottom: .5" of vermiculite
middle: 2" of well-myc'd WBS
top: .75" of 50/50+

Does this sound about right?

You don't need a bottom casing layer, nor a top casing layer that thick. Also, I would go a bit thicker on the substrate itself. Personally, I'd go: No bottom, 3-4" colonized WBS, and 1/4-1/2" casing layer. 24 hours incubation for 1/4", 48 for 1/2" has always worked for me.

Im going to be doing basically the same thing as Tengumai, so i figured id use this thread.

What's difference be between a 1/4'' and a 1/2'' casing layer?
Would one yeild a better pin set? Or does it just matter on the substrate depth?

1/2" is closer to optimal, but 1/4" is nice if you're in a hurry and can't wait for a thick casing to colonize.
